#1e9b9d basic color information

#1e9b9d

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1e9b9d has decimal index of: 2005917, is composed of 11.8% red, 60.8% green and 61.6% blue. #1e9b9d in CMYK color model, is composed of 80.9%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black.
#339999 is the closest web-safe color to #1e9b9d.
